Understanding the Games of Chance
The spectrum of games available within a casino is remarkably diverse, catering to a multitude of preferences and skill levels. Classic table games like blackjack, roulette, and baccarat remain perennial favorites, relying heavily on probability and strategic decision-making. Blackjack, for example, requires players to skillfully balance risk and reward, aiming to achieve a hand value as close to 21 as possible without exceeding it. Roulette, on the other hand, is largely governed by chance, with players betting on where a ball will land on a spinning wheel. The simplicity of the rules combined with the thrilling unpredictability makes it consistently popular. Baccarat, often associated with high rollers, involves comparing the hands of the 'Player' and the 'Banker', offering a slightly more complex yet equally engaging experience.
The Rise of Slot Machines
Beyond traditional table games, slot machines have emerged as a dominant force in the casino world. Their accessibility, colorful graphics, and potential for large payouts have contributed to their widespread appeal. Modern slot machines utilize sophisticated algorithms and random number generators to ensure fairness, adding a layer of transparency to the gaming experience. The introduction of progressive jackpots, where a portion of each bet contributes to a growing prize pool, has further heightened the excitement, offering life-altering sums to lucky winners. The evolution of slot machines continues, with new themes, bonus features, and interactive elements constantly being introduced to keep players engaged and entertained. From simple three-reel classics to elaborate video slots, the options are virtually limitless.
| Game Type | House Edge (Approximate) | Skill Level | Typical Payout |
|---|---|---|---|
| Blackjack (Basic Strategy) | 0.5% – 1% | High | 99.5% |
| Roulette (European) | 2.7% | Low | 97.3% |
| Slot Machines | 2% – 15% | Very Low | 92% – 98% (varies significantly) |
| Baccarat (Banker Bet) | 1.06% | Low-Medium | 98.94% |
Understanding the house edge associated with each game is crucial for informed decision-making. The house edge represents the statistical advantage the casino has over the player, and choosing games with a lower house edge can significantly improve your odds of winning. It's important to remember that even with strategic play, the inherent element of chance means that losses are always a possibility.
The Psychology of Gambling and Responsible Gaming
The appeal of a luck casino or any form of gambling extends beyond the purely monetary. Psychological factors play a significant role in driving participation and shaping player behavior. The intermittent reinforcement schedule, where rewards are unpredictable, is particularly powerful in creating a sense of anticipation and encouraging continued play. This is similar to the mechanisms that drive addiction, highlighting the importance of responsible gaming practices. The “near miss” phenomenon – almost winning – can also be particularly compelling, triggering the same brain pathways as an actual win and reinforcing the desire to try again. The thrill of the chase, the social interaction, and even the escapism offered by these environments contribute to the overall allure.
Identifying Problem Gambling
Recognizing the signs of problem gambling is vital, both for individuals and their loved ones. These signs can include spending increasing amounts of time and money on gambling, chasing losses, lying about gambling habits, and neglecting personal responsibilities. A preoccupation with gambling, to the point where it interferes with daily life, is a clear indicator of a potential problem. Resources are available to help individuals struggling with gambling addiction, including support groups, counseling services, and self-exclusion programs. It's crucial to remember that seeking help is a sign of strength, not weakness.

Security and Fairness in Online Gaming
Ensuring the security and fairness of online casinos is paramount. Reputable online casinos employ sophisticated encryption technologies to protect players' personal and financial information. They also undergo regular audits by independent testing agencies to verify the fairness of their games and the integrity of their random number generators. Licensing and regulation by reputable jurisdictions provide an additional layer of assurance, ensuring that these platforms adhere to strict standards of operation. Players should always choose licensed and regulated online casinos to minimize the risk of fraud or unfair practices. Looking for certifications from organizations like eCOGRA can provide peace of mind.
